Andrea Ghiselli was a prominent Italian nutritionist and a significant figure in the field of nutrition and dietetics. He played a key role at the National Institute of Nutrition, later known as CREA, and was instrumental in shaping Italy's dietary guidelines. Ghiselli was well-respected for his ability to communicate scientific concepts regarding healthy eating to the public, effectively debunking myths and promoting sustainable nutrition practices. In honor of his contributions, the 'Premio Andrea Ghiselli' was established to recognize young researchers in nutrition.
